Understanding NHS data sharing: What you need to know
The NHS and social care use your health information to care for you and also to improve services. They keep it safe and private. If you don’t want your data used for planning or research, you can choose to opt out. Why is data shared? Shared data helps you and the NHS . What are your views on NHS and partners sharing information to improve services?
Complete the Somerset health data survey to have your say, find out how your anonymous data may be shared, and how you can opt out. We are working in collaboration with Somerset’s Integrated Care System's (ICS) Digital Data and Technology (DDaT) community to listen to your thoughts, concerns, and ideas about the sharing of your data for population health and care improvements.
